Quote:

The fossil captures a mass of 259 fish apparently swimming in the same direction. It’s unclear what killed the fish. But a suddenly collapsing sand dune, for example, could have buried them in place in a flash, knocking just a few askew in the process, the researchers suggest.
http://cellar.org/img/fossil2-1.jpg

Quote:

Analysis of the fish's positions and orientations suggests they followed the same rules of “attraction” and “repulsion” that govern fish shoals today: The fish are repelled from their nearest neighbors to avoid collisions, but stick with the group by tracking with farther away fishes.
They were found in a museum in Japan, but came from the Wyoming/Idaho area.
Hard to believe someone took those slabs to Japan if they hadn't noticed the fish.
So I guess it's really a rediscovery.
